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: VBA / Kopieren eines Tabellenblatt in neue Mappe

VBA / Kopieren eines Tabellenblatt in neue Mappe
04.02.2019 19:04:45
Micha
Hallo liebe Spezialisten.
Ich stehe mal wieder auf den Schlauch :-)
Mit dem folgenden Code möchte ich das ausgeblendete Tabellenblatt "Test" in eine neue Mappe kopieren. Anschließend soll in der Ursprungsdatei das Tabellenblatt wieder ausgeblendet werden.
Leider klappt das mit dem ausblenden nicht.
Sub NeueMappe()
Sheets("Test").visible = True
Sheets("Test").Select
Sheets("Test").Copy
Sheets("Test").visible = False
End Sub
Kannn mir jemand "BITTE" helfen
Danke und Gruß, Micha
Anzeige

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: VBA / Kopieren eines Tabellenblatt in neue Mappe
04.02.2019 20:44:18
AlterDresdner
Hallo Micha,
das wird nicht gehen. Da die neue Mappe nur das eine Blatt "Test" hat, kann man es dort nicht ausblenden.
Theoretisch würde es mit
Sheets("Test").Copy
Activeworkbook.Sheets("Test").visible = False

gehen, aber: s.o.
Gruß der AlteDresdner
Anzeige
AW: VBA / Kopieren eines Tabellenblatt in neue Mappe
05.02.2019 01:24:28
Piet
Hallo Micha
ich schliesse mich dem Kollegen an, wieder ausblenden wird NICHT klappen. - Frage:
Warum willst du es denn überhaupt einblenden?- Probier es bitte mal wie unten, ich habe es nie getestet!!
Ein Versuch es trotzdem mal auszuprobieren ist es sicher wert, wenn es klappt freue dich ...
mfg Piet
Sub NeueMappe()
Sheets("Test").Copy
End Sub

Anzeige
AW: Das muss doch irgendwie gehen :-)
05.02.2019 09:39:03
Micha
Hallo und vielen Dank für Eure Antworten.
Bei dem was ihr alles über VBA möglich so macht, kann ich mir gar nicht vorstellen das ein herauslösen eines ausgeblendeten Tabellenblatt nicht klappen soll :-)
Vielleicht habe ich mich aber auch falsch ausgedrückt.
Ich versuche es noch mal besser zu beschreiben:
In meiner Ursprungsdatei befindet sich ein ausgeblendetes Blatt „Test“
Diese Blatt soll in eine neue Datei kopiert werden.
Dafür muss das Blatt meines Wissens nach erst eingeblendet werden.
Nach dem kopieren in die neue Mappe soll das Tabellenblatt in der Ursprungsdatei wieder ausgeblendet/versteckt werden.
Hat jemand noch eine Idee?
Vielen lieben Dank, Micha
Anzeige
AW: Das muss doch irgendwie gehen :-)
05.02.2019 09:42:11
Micha
...hatte noch vergessen zu markieren das die Frage noch offen ist!
AW: Das muss doch irgendwie gehen :-)
05.02.2019 10:00:47
PeterK
Hallo
Nach dem Copy bist du im neuen Workbook.
Sub test()

myWB = ActiveWorkbook.Name

Sheets("Tabelle2").Visible = True
Sheets("Tabelle2").Copy

Workbooks(myWB).Activate

Sheets("Tabelle2").Visible = False

End Sub

VBA/HTML-CodeConverter, AddIn für Office 2002-2016 - in VBA geschrieben von Lukas Mosimann. Projektbetreuung:RMH Software & Media

Code erstellt und getestet in Office 15 - mit VBAHTML 12.6.0


Anzeige
AW: Das muss doch irgendwie gehen :-)
05.02.2019 10:20:35
Micha
Hallo PeterK.
Perfekt, du bist genial und hast mir den Tag gerettet :-)
Vielen, vielen lieben Dank.
VG, Michael
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ige